
August can be a tricky month for eCommerce, summer holidays, warm weather distractions, and seasonal lulls can impact sales. But with the right social media strategy, you can turn August into a month of engagement and conversions. From creative Reels to user-generated content campaigns, here are some social media content ideas to help boost your eCommerce sales this month.
1️⃣ Reels That Sell 🎬
Reels continue to dominate social media, especially on Instagram and Facebook. They are perfect for quick, engaging content that drives conversions. Some ideas include:
- Product Demos: Show your product in action. For example, a beauty brand can demonstrate how to use a new summer skincare product.
- Before & After: Highlight transformations using your products, this works especially well for fashion, fitness, and home decor.
- Behind the Scenes: Give your audience a peek into your business, from packaging orders to designing products. This builds authenticity and trust.
Tip: Keep Reels between 15–30 seconds for maximum engagement, and add captions for viewers watching without sound.
2️⃣ User-Generated Content Campaigns (UGC) 📸
UGC is one of the most powerful ways to drive sales. Real customers sharing their experiences makes your brand more relatable and trustworthy.
- Photo Contests: Encourage customers to post photos using your products with a branded hashtag. Offer a small prize or discount for the best post.
- Review Highlights: Share screenshots or short clips of positive reviews. This not only celebrates your customers but also influences potential buyers.
- Repost Customer Stories: Share UGC on your feed and stories to show real-life use cases of your products.
UGC also gives you a library of content to reuse, saving time on content creation while increasing authenticity.
3️⃣ Product Storytelling ✨
People don’t just buy products, they buy stories. Use your social media to highlight the journey behind your products:
- Brand Story: Share why your business exists and the values behind it.
- Product Origins: Show how your products are made, sourced, or designed.
- Customer Journeys: Highlight how your products solve a problem or enhance someone’s life. Case studies, testimonials, and before-and-after stories work well here.
Tip: Use carousel posts or multi-part Stories to tell a story over multiple slides, keeping your audience engaged longer.
4️⃣ Engagement-Driven Content
The more people interact with your posts, the more likely social media algorithms are to show your content to others. Here are some tactics to boost engagement:
- Polls & Quizzes: Ask questions about summer habits, favourite products, or upcoming releases. Interactive content is fun and shareable.
- “This or That” Posts: Let your audience choose between two products or styles. It’s an easy way to spark conversation.
- Live Q&A Sessions: Host a live session to answer product questions, share tips, or showcase new launches. Live content builds trust and urgency.
5️⃣ Plan for Seasonal Promotions & Discounts 💰
August is a great time to clear summer stock and prep for back-to-school shopping. Use social media to:
- Announce limited-time discounts.
- Run flash sales via Stories or Reels.
- Promote bundle deals to increase average order value.
Tip: Pair your offers with engaging visuals or countdown timers to create urgency.
